George Town is the capital and largest city in the Cayman Islands, located on Grand Cayman. It was named after King George III . As of 2022 [update] , the city had a population of 40,957, [ 1 ] making it the largest city (by population) of all the British Overseas Territories .

Fort George is a colonial era fortification located on Grand Cayman, Cayman Islands. [1] Located in George Town , Grand Cayman , the structure stands on the corner of Harbour Drive and Fort Street. Grand Cayman is the largest of the three Cayman Islands and the location of the territory's capital, George Town. In relation to the other two Cayman Islands, it is approximately 75 miles (121 km) southwest of Little Cayman and 90 miles (145 km) southwest of Cayman Brac .
The George Town Public Library began in 1920 as a small room above the city's old jail and was funded as a subscription library through a $40 grant from the Cayman Islands government. A separate library building was finished in 1939, designed by Captain Roland Bodden and Captain Rayal Bodden, with a ceiling modeled after an inverted ship's hull.
The National Gallery of the Cayman Islands is an art museum in George Town, in the Cayman Islands.Founded in 1996, NGCI is an arts organisation that seeks to fulfil its mission through exhibitions, artist residencies, education/outreach programmes and research projects in the Cayman Islands.

St. Ignatius Church [1] is a religious building affiliated with the Catholic Church. [2] It is on Walkers Road [3] in the city of George Town on Grand Cayman Island in the British overseas territory of the Cayman Islands in the Caribbean Sea.
